Additional power load from massive data centers and other large users is an economic development opportunity that will curb bill increases for other customers, DTE Energy’s chief executive said Thursday.

At the same time, CEO Joi Harris said hyperscalers have good intentions but much more must be done to convince people of their merits….

“We look to expand economic development because that puts downward pressure on rates,” Harris said at the Detroit Regional Chamber‘s Detroit Policy Conference.
